Apple to open first store in Oregon on Nov 15

updated 10:40 am EST, Fri November 7, 2003

 
", 0, 0);

Apple Store in Tigard, OR


Apple will open its in Tigard, Oregon on November 15. It is located in the Washington Square shopping center on the lower level near Meier and Frank: "o celebrate our Grand Opening, we’re featuring a week of exciting events. In our store, we’ll have a variety of unique and educational presentations, demonstrations and workshops — all free of charge. The first 1000 people to visit the Apple store receive a free Apple T-shirt."
